Abstract

The present invention relates to a compound of formula (I): The compound has apoptosis signal-regulating kinase (“ASK1”) inhibitory activity, and is thus useful in the treatment of diseases such as kidney disease, diabetic nephropathy and kidney fibrosis.

Claims (13)

1. A method of inhibiting apoptosis signaling-regulating kinase 1 comprising contacting an apoptosis signal-regulating kinase 1 with a composition comprising a compound of formula (I)

or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the composition is a pharmaceutical composition comprising one or more pharmaceutically acceptable carriers.

3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ered to a patient.

4. The method of claim 3 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ered orally.

5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ered orally in tablets.

6. The method of claim 3 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ered in a single dosage.

7. The method of claim 3 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ered in multiple dosages.

8. The method of claim 3 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ered alone.

9. The method of claim 3 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ition is administered in combination with one or more therapeutic agents.

10. The method of claim 9 , wherein the one or more therapeutic agents are selected from the group consisting of angiotensin converting enzyme inhibitors, angiotensin II receptor blockers, antihypertensive agents, antibiotic agents, analgesic agents, antidepressant agents, or antianxiety agents.

11. The method of claim 9 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ition and the one or more therapeutic agents are administered simultaneously.

12. The method of claim 9 , wherein the pharmaceutical composition and the one or more therapeutic agents are administered one after the other within intervals.
